Louvre 
Louvre (French: Musée du Louvre) of the most important art museums in the world [1], and is located on the north bank of the River Seine in Paris, capital of France. The Louvre, the biggest showroom for art worldwide and has many Egyptian antiquities stolen during the French campaign on Egypt, and was a fortress built by Philippe Auguste in 1190, so as to avoid surprises disturbing attack on the city during periods of absence long in the Crusades, and took the castle name of the place constructed therefore, to turn later to the royal palace known as the Palace of the Louvre Qatanna kings of France and was the last of taken based formally Louis XIV, who departed to the Palace of Versailles year 1672 to be the headquarters of the new ruling, leaving the Louvre for the seat contains a collection of antiques ownership and sculptures in particular. In 1692 the building served Okadimitan representation, sculpture, drawing, and which opened the first Sallonatha year 1699 has been running the building for 100 years. During the French Revolution, the National Assembly declared that the Louvre should be a national museum to display the nation's masterpieces. To open the museum on August 10, 1793 and the Louvre is the largest national museum in France and more museums frequented by visitors in the world. Underwent during the reign of the late French President Francois Mitterrand to reform processes and a major expansion.
